Once the diagnostic hytserolaparoscopy is performed, there should be a cooling period of atleast 4 to days for the endometrium to rebuild itself after the normal saline distension of the uterine cavity. however when ethylene blue is used to check the patency of the fallopian tubes, it takes about a week to 10 days time for the methylene blue to be completely washed off from the tissues. In such cases we would not try for pregnancy in the cycles ‘ where hysterolapapsocpy is performed, however if the fallopian tubes are check only with normal saline, with drop of betadine, in such cases, one can try for conception the same cycle also. However the immediate cycle after the hysterolaparosocpy, intrauterine insemination or natural try for pregnancy can be done without any hesitation.
